Key Criteria That Define a Reliable Casino Review

Licensing and Ownership Transparency

Licensing is the baseline requirement for any reputable online casino. Regional observers note that the source and legitimacy of a license, as well as the transparency of operator ownership, are crucial indicators of trustworthiness. Effective review platforms verify these details and make their findings accessible, allowing users to assess the regulatory environment and complaint resolution mechanisms.

Fairness and Game Providers

The fairness of casino games hinges on visible Return to Player (RTP) rates, reputable software providers, and independently audited randomness. When review platforms scrutinize these aspects and monitor the quality and frequency of game catalog updates, they help ensure that players are not left in the dark about the integrity of the gaming experience.

Bonus Mechanics Over Headline Numbers

While large bonus offers are eye-catching, the underlying rules often determine their true value. Reports indicate that wagering requirements, stake contribution limits, and expiry periods can dramatically affect the usability of bonuses. Platforms that break down these mechanics enable players to quickly gauge whether an offer aligns with their play style.

Payments, KYC, and Player Verification

Smooth, predictable payment processes are essential. Effective review platforms test deposit and withdrawal procedures, report on average processing times, and highlight any friction points. They also distinguish between standard Know Your Customer (KYC) checks and practices that may be used to delay or deny payouts, providing a layer of protection for users.

Security, Player Controls, and Usability

Security measures such as SSL encryption are now standard, but advanced features like two-factor authentication, customizable account limits, and responsive support are increasingly expected. Usability—especially mobile parity—remains a critical factor. Platforms that assess navigation, speed, and the clarity of bonus activation on both desktop and mobile devices offer a more complete picture of the user experience.

Support Quality as a Differentiator

The quality of customer support is measured not just by response times, but by the accuracy and helpfulness of answers to specific questions. Review platforms that actively test support channels and document their findings provide valuable insight into how casinos handle real-world issues.

Maximizing the Value of Reviews

Experts recommend starting with a shortlist rather than seeking a single “best” option. Players should cross-reference platform recommendations with their own priorities—such as mobile compatibility or bonus transparency. Running a small-scale test, such as making a low deposit, playing a familiar game, and timing a withdrawal, can reveal practical realities that reviews alone may not capture.

Red Flags and the Importance of Honest Reporting

Certain warning signs should never be downplayed: hidden payout caps, discrepancies between licensing claims and regulator records, unclear stake contribution rules, unresponsive support, and KYC procedures used selectively to delay payouts. Platforms that address these issues directly provide a valuable service; those that gloss over them should be approached with caution.

Recognizing and Mitigating Review Bias

Affiliation with operators can introduce bias into reviews. Transparency regarding methodology and consistent treatment of similar issues across different casinos are key indicators of integrity. Readers are advised to look for platforms that penalize even popular brands when warranted, as this suggests a commitment to honest evaluation.

Case Studies: What Sets Useful Reviews Apart

A review that details bonus wagering requirements, stake contribution rules, and payout procedures offers practical value. In contrast, one that focuses solely on headline bonuses without addressing the fine print is of limited use. Similarly, platforms that test and report on withdrawal times across multiple methods provide actionable data, while vague assurances of “fast payouts” do not.
